The ultimate data highway for the 8K generation

With this DisplayPort cable, you can forget about transmission rates. At 8K, it delivers 60 Hz (with DSC support), at 4K a minimum of 120 Hz, and at Full HD 240 Hz. Corrosion-resistant, gold-plated contacts ensure secure signal transmission with low contact resistance in excellent quality. Enjoy the highest resolution and stunning image quality!

Technical specifications:

  • DisplayPort version 1.4 with 32.4 Gbit/s

Data transmission without DSC compression and without chroma subsampling:

  • 8K: 7680 x 4320 @ 30 Hz
  • 4K: 3840 x 2160 @ 120 Hz
  • 2K: 2560 x 1440 @ 240 Hz
  • 1K: 1920 x 1200 @ 240 Hz

Data transmission with DSC support (Display Stream Compression) and/or with chroma subsampling (color subsampling, e.g., 4:2:2 or 4:2:0):

  • 8K: 7680 x 4320 @ 144 Hz (DSC + 4:2:0)
  • 8K: 7680 x 4320 @ 120 Hz (DSC + 4:2:0)
  • 8K: 7680 x 4320 @ 60 Hz (DSC)
  • 4K: 3840 x 2160 @ 240 Hz (DSC)
  • 2K: 2560 x 1440 @ 240 Hz
  • 1K: 1920 x 1200 @ 240 Hz.
